Yes it's legit, its called two-tone paint and is coded as 'V02' on the fender tag and build sheet. Here are two more; the '71 'Cuda is a 440+6 with GY9 Tawny-Gold/GY8 Gold-Leaf Poly combo and the '70 is EF8/FF4 and is on E-Gag right now...
